Preserving food without freezing or canning : traditional techniques using salt, oil, sugar, alcohol, vinegar, drying, cold storage, and lactic fermentation

Summary

More than 250 easy and enjoyable recipes featuring locally grown and minimally refined ingredients, this book is an essential guide for those who seek healthy food for a healthy world.
